import random
from weakref import WeakValueDictionary

from gevent.event import AsyncResult
import sys
from datetime import datetime

__all__ = ['counter', 'ResultsDictionary']


class AsyncResult(AsyncResult):
    __slots__ = AsyncResult.__slots__ + ('ident',)


[docs]def counter(start=None, minimum=0, maximum=sys.maxsize-1): #count = random.randint(minimum, maximum) if start is None else start count = int(datetime.now().timestamp()) if start is None else start while True: yield count count += 1 if count >= maximum: count = int(datetime.now().timestamp())
[docs]class ResultsDictionary(WeakValueDictionary): def __init__(self): WeakValueDictionary.__init__(self) self._counter = counter()
[docs] def pop(self, key, *args): if isinstance(key, bytes): key = key.decode("utf-8") return WeakValueDictionary.pop(self, key, *args)
def __contains__(self, key): if isinstance(key, bytes): key = key.decode("utf-8") return WeakValueDictionary.__contains__(self, key) def __getitem__(self, key): if isinstance(key, bytes): key = key.decode("utf-8") return WeakValueDictionary.__getitem__(self, key)
[docs] def get(self, key, default=None): if isinstance(key, bytes): key = key.decode("utf-8") return WeakValueDictionary.get(self, key, default=default)
def __next__(self): result = AsyncResult() result.ident = ident = '%f.%f' % (next(self._counter), hash(result)) self[ident] = result return result
